Our verdict is Benign. Variant got -8 ACMG points: 0P and 8B. BP4_StrongBS2

The NM_004210.5(NEURL1):​c.202C>T​(p.His68Tyr) variant causes a missense change. The variant allele was found at a frequency of 0.0000273 in 1,614,056 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
NEURL1 (HGNC:7761): (neuralized E3 ubiquitin protein ligase 1) Predicted to enable translation factor activity, non-nucleic acid binding and ubiquitin protein ligase activity. Involved in negative regulation of Notch signaling pathway; negative regulation of cell population proliferation; and positive regulation of apoptotic process. Located in plasma membrane.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sSep 13, 2023The c.202C>T (p.H68Y) alteration is located in exon 2 (coding exon 2) of the NEURL1 gene. This alteration results from a C to T substitution at nucleotide position 202, causing the histidine (H) at amino acid position 68 to be replaced by a tyrosine (Y).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
